Crocodiles are very old animals.

They lived on Earth even before the dinosaurs went away.

A long time ago, a giant asteroid hit Earth and many animals disappeared, but crocodiles kept living.

Scientists wanted to know why crocodiles are so good at surviving.

They used special X-ray machines called CT scanners.

These machines let them look inside the skulls of 43 different kinds of crocodiles, both ones alive today and ones that lived long ago.

They found that crocodile brains have not changed very much in 100 million years.

Even though crocodiles look different on the outside, their brains look almost the same.

Scientists think this is because crocodiles found a really good brain design a long time ago, and they did not need to change it.

Key facts

Study focus
Evolution and stability of the crocodilian brain
Lead researcher
Paul Burke
Institution
Swedish Museum of Natural History
Species examined
43 living and extinct crocodylians
Method
High-resolution CT scanning
Journal
Journal of Anatomy
Timescale of brain stability
About 100 million years
Key finding
Long narrow snouts evolved independently multiple times (convergent evolution)
